What is Annotations.dll?
A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. These files are crucial for helping different software applications communicate and work together effectively. When a program needs to perform a specific function, it can call on the DLL file to access the necessary code and resources, rather than having to replicate that code in its own files.
For 'SolidWorks Flow Simulation 2011 SP0 x64 Edition,' the annotations.dll file plays a critical role in providing the necessary functions and resources for the software to work properly. Specifically, annotations.dll is responsible for managing and displaying annotations within SolidWorks Flow Simulation. These annotations are essential for adding notes, dimensions, and other visual aids to the simulation results, which is crucial for engineers and designers to analyze and interpret the data effectively.
Therefore, without 'annotations.dll,' the software may not be able to display these important annotations, impairing the ability to accurately interpret and utilize the simulation results.
Common Issues and Errors Related to annotations.dll
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:
- Annotations.dll Access Violation: The error signifies that an operation attempted to access a protected portion of memory associated with the annotations.dll. This could happen due to improper coding, software incompatibilities, or memory-related issues.
- The file annotations.dll is missing: This message means that the system was unable to locate the DLL file needed for a particular operation or software. The absence of this file could be due to a flawed installation process or an aggressive antivirus action.
- This application failed to start because annotations.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
- Annotations.dll could not be loaded: This error signifies that the system encountered an issue while trying to load the DLL file. Possible reasons include the DLL being missing, the presence of an outdated version, or conflicts with other DLL files in the system.
- Cannot register annotations.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
